Is 157226519 a prime number?
It is possible to find out using mathematical methods whether a given integer is a prime number or not.
No, 157 226 519 is not a prime number.
For example, 157 226 519 can be divided by 11 257: 157 226 519 / 11257 = 13 967.
For 157 226 519 to be a prime number, it would have been required that 157 226 519 has only two divisors, i.e., itself and 1.
